Frage

Ich habe also einige Probleme mit meiner Umsetzung des Three20 TTLaunserview. Ich benutze ihren Code, keine Gabel (obwohl ich von Rodmaz-Version gehört habe), und ich kann es nicht richtig machen, um ordnungsgemäß zu arbeiten. So sieht meine App aus.

alt text http://img709.imagageshack.us/img709/8792/screenshot20100715AT409 .png

Ich habe das Symbolbild entfernt, das ist nicht das Problem. Das Problem ist, an der Spitze gibt es überhaupt keine Navigationsleiste, und ich glaube auch, dass der weiße Streifen am Boden, der die gleichen Abmessungen wie eine Navigierleiste aufweist. Ich habe ziemlich lange Zeit mit ihrem Kodex ausgegeben und kann das nicht überhaupt herausfinden. Es sieht aus wie ihre Navigationsleiste (wie in ihrer Katalogbeispiel-App zu sehen ist) stammt vom TTTableViewController oder etwas weiter oben. Meine App startet jedoch wie die Facebook-App, nicht in einen Tisch, sondern in den TTLAserserview. Also ... Wie bekomme ich die Navigationsleiste in meine TTLauncher-Ansicht, wenn es "App Delegate -> TTLaunSerview SubClass" geht,

Danke für Ihre Hilfe!

edit:

dem verwendeten Code hinzugefügt. Ich setze dies in mein App-Delegat, wodurch meine erste Ansicht mit dem Uinavigation Controller umwickelt wird, und es funktionierte genauso wie ich wollte!

generasacodicetagpre.

War es hilfreich?

Lösung

Sie wenden die Ansicht einfach mit einer Navigationsleiste vor , bevor Sie die neue Ansicht drücken.Als Beispiel ist hier ein Snippet meines Codes, in dem ich einen Modal-View-Controller mit einer Navigationsleiste vorlege.

generasacodicetagpre.

Wenn Sie beliebige Schaltflächen hinzufügen oder den Titel festlegen möchten, müssen Sie dies in der generationspflichtigen Ansicht, die Sie drücken (d. H. Ihre TTLauncher-Ansicht), tun (d. H.

Lizenziert unter: CC-BY-SA mit Zuschreibung
Nicht verbunden mit StackOverflow
scroll top